Great River Resource Management Study (Great III): Reconnaissance Report, Mississippi River - Saverton, Missouri to Cairo, Illinois,
Abstract
The purpose of this study is to develop a total river resource management plan for the water and related land resources of the Mississippi River from Saverton, Missouri (Lock and Dam 22) to Cairo, Illinois (the mouth of the Ohio River). The study area consists of approximately 300 miles of the Mississippi River and its adjacent floodplain. (Author)
